Abstract
The electrostatic property of textile fabrics has been one of important factors determining a quality of fabrics. However, it has not been easy to evaluate since it was too sensitive to the environmental variables and the types of test methods. In this study, we designed simultaneous measurements system of tribo-electrification and charge decay with an estimate method of electrostatic property for textile fabrics. An automatic tension reliever of rubbing cloth and data acquisition system were attached to the rotary rubbing system for further detailed analysis. Through the system developed, fabric's charging and discharging phenomena and characteristics of charge decay time by the rotary rubbing were elucidated in details. It was found that wool fabrics rapidly charged with electricity at the initial stage, and immediately followed by the steady state charge.
